Much like someone else's Exposure experience a week or two back - I filled out the form, ticked "service" and sent my old R4 to Hope last week. I bought the light in 2011, so it was probably five and a half years out of warranty., After years of use/abuse.it had a wonky connection between battery and lamp/charger and the on/off button seemed to have something loose also.

Was expecting a call/email about paying for the service after a day or two .Instead I got a UPS email on Monday afternoon.

When it arrived, I found they replaced my charger with a new one, replaced all the leads & connectors, and it doesn't say it on the sheet, but my battery looks a lot newer than the one I sent to them. All replaced free of charge, and sent back to me by courier (international shipping too)

All of which is a long winded way of saying Hope are a bloody great company.to deal with.

The flipside is, Hope lights don't have very good cabling- the connectors go wonky and there's no real strain relief. And they know that, because all their lights have the same potential issues and they've been fixing them for years. Really good customer service would mean fixing the underlying issue so your lights don't break.

But they are excellent when you need it
